Frequently Asked Questions

Is the water hard in Prairie View, TX (77446)?

The average water hardness in 77446 is 41 PPM (2.4 GPG), which is classified as soft.

Do I need a water softener in 77446?

At 41 PPM, your water is relatively soft. A water softener is generally not necessary.

Is hard water in 77446 safe to drink?

Water hardness itself is a mineral-content reading, not a drinking-water safety rating. Calcium and magnesium are naturally occurring minerals, but you should check your utility's Consumer Confidence Report for contaminant and compliance information.

How many water systems serve 77446?

Zip code 77446 in Prairie View, Texas is served by 3 water systems.
